What Is Snacklins Net Worth

Net worth represents the difference between assets and liabilities; for an individual creator or small digital business like Snacklins, assets commonly include cash, intellectual property, equipment, and receivables, while liabilities are generally limited to business debt and deferred obligations. Publicly available Snacklins net worth estimates are typically modeled from reported or inferred advertising revenue, sponsorships, and merchandise income, adjusted for platform fees, production costs, and reasonable living expenses. Because these figures rely on assumptions about audience size, engagement rates, and monetization mix, they should be treated as directional ranges rather than precise accounting statements. Understanding this distinction helps contextualize reported numbers and reduces the risk of overinterpreting snapshots taken without full financial visibility.

Revenue Streams That Shape Net Worth

The primary drivers of Snacklins net worth are closely tied to their content format and audience engagement. Advertising revenue on video platforms depends on views, average watch time, and niche CPMs, while sponsorships are influenced by audience demographics, trust indicators, and collaboration frequency. Merchandise or digital product sales contribute margin-heavy income when brand alignment is strong and fulfillment costs are managed carefully. Diversification across these streams reduces reliance on any single platform policy change and supports more stable long-term valuation. For Snacklins, the balance among these streams determines cash flow available for reinvestment, savings, and personal draws, all of which directly influence observed net worth trends.

Platform Advertising Models

On major short-form platforms, Snacklins likely earns based on a blend of mid-roll placements, overlay ads, and sponsored segments integrated into snack preparation or review content. CPMs vary by region and seasonality, so reported ad income can fluctuate significantly month to month. Estimations commonly apply an average blended CPM across audience regions, then multiply by viewed hours or completed views to derive a rough annualized baseline. Because platform policies and algorithm changes can alter visibility, treating advertising as one component of a broader revenue portfolio yields a more resilient net worth perspective.

Sponsorships and Brand Partnerships

Sponsorships often represent the highest-margin revenue source for food and lifestyle creators like Snacklins. These deals are shaped by audience size, engagement quality, content exclusivity, and deliverables such as dedicated videos, social posts, or recipe integrations. Brands typically pay a flat fee or performance-based bonuses tied to views or clicks, and contracts may include ramp-up periods or renewal options. When evaluating Snacklins net worth, modeling recurring versus one-off sponsorships is important, as stable retainer revenue supports higher valuation multiples than purely project-based income.

Interpreting Snacklins Net Worth Estimates

When encountering a specific net worth number for Snacklins, it is critical to examine the date of the estimate, the methodology used, and whether it reflects market value or accounting book value. Third-party sites often apply generic creator valuation formulas that do not account for debt, tax liabilities, or the illiquidity of assets such as equipment and intellectual property. A more conservative approach treats reported net worth as a point-in-time snapshot rather than a definitive financial statement. Cross-referencing multiple quarters and observing directional trends offers more insight than relying on a single highlighted figure.
